To bridge the gap between massive Titanic knights and the smaller Armiger class hulls, the codex introduced Bondsman Abilities. During the Command phase, Questoris-class knights can issue directives to nearby Armiger class units. This grants the smaller walkers significant buffs, such as improved ballistic skill, damage reduction, or rerolls, turning them into highly efficient objective clearers.
